Exploring Fasil Ghebbi

Exploring Fasil Ghebbi, also known as the Royal Enclosure, is a must for anyone planning a trip to Gondar, Ethiopia. Nestled in the historic city of Gondar, this UNESCO World Heritage site offers visitors a unique glimpse into Ethiopia’s rich royal history and architectural grandeur.

The enclosure, dating back to the 17th century, served as the residence of Ethiopian emperors and features a remarkable collection of castles, palaces, churches, and fortifications surrounded by imposing stone walls.

Why Visit Fasil Ghebbi?

For travelers interested in activities in Gondar, Ethiopia, visiting Fasil Ghebbi is one of the most compelling things to do. The site stands out for its blend of diverse architectural styles including Nubian, Arab, and Baroque influences, reflecting the cultural exchanges that shaped the region.

Walking through the complex, visitors can marvel at structures like Fasilides’ Castle, Iyasu’s Palace, and the iconic Debre Berhan Selassie Church, known for its beautifully preserved ceiling murals.

Best Time to Visit
The best time to visit Fasil Ghebbi fortress is during the dry season from October to March when the weather is pleasant for exploring the outdoor site. Early mornings or late afternoons are ideal to avoid the midday heat.

Famous Events and Dates
The fortress is part of the annual Timkat (Epiphany) celebrations, a major religious festival in Ethiopia. During this time, the site becomes a focal point for ceremonies and processions.
Historical Significance
Fasil Ghebbi was the residence of Ethiopia's emperors in the 17th century and is a symbol of the country's imperial past. Its unique architecture blends local traditions with influences from abroad.
